What is a German shepherd?

German Shepherds, also known as GSDs, are known for their appearance strong, Buy A German Shepherd loyalty, and noble disposition. They are intelligent dogs who excel when they are paired with families who are active and people, including those with kids. They are great police dogs, herding dogs and service dogs, but they are great as companions too. They enjoy taking part in obedience classes, going on walks and runs with their owners and playing fetch. Their speed and athleticism can make them excellent running partners.

GSDs are loyal and affectionate however they require regular training to avoid undesirable behaviors such as nipping and jumping. They require lots of exercise, so they are ideal for homes with large yards and How much does a purebred German Shepherd cost? plenty of outdoor time. They are highly adaptable and will easily adjust to a house setting from an outdoor dog kennel. If you are limited in outdoor time such as a walker, or dog-sitting arrangement could be necessary to ensure your GSD gets the exercise it needs.

Look for a responsible German Shepherd breeder that will be able to have the health of parents checked. Breeders must be able to answer all questions about the bloodlines and history of the puppy. This is essential because GSDs may be susceptible to certain health issues, such as hip and elbow dysplasia, and eye diseases like cataracts and degenerative myelopathy.

You should also inquire with the breeder about genetic tests that may be available for your German Shepherd puppy. These tests can lower the chance of your puppy developing Von Willebrand Disease, an inherited bleeding disorder.

Characteristics

German Shepherds are incredibly intelligent, loyal and playful. They are excellent companions but also excel at search and herding as well as rescue and protection work. These dogs are naturally protective of their owners and quickly discern between family members and strangers. Sheepdogs can develop strong bonds with their owners and be protective of their children. However, it is important to ensure that they are properly trained and socialized early in life to avoid aggression and territoriality.

German Shepherds are intelligent and active dogs. They need a lot of mental and physical stimulation to remain happy and healthy. This includes plenty of controlled leash walks and supervised free play in safe, fenced-in areas. This helps to burn off energy and reduces the risk of unruly behavior that is caused by anger or pent up energy.

These dogs are highly trainable, and they can be taught different tasks. They're excellent police dogs as well as search and rescue dogs, and also devoted family pets with a deep love for their people. Their grit and sense of duty make them excellent service dogs for visually impaired and disabled.

As puppies, the dogs must be socialized to humans and animals so that they can become comfortable with strangers. This helps them grow into responsible adults. It is crucial to get them in obedience classes early to help establish the foundations for good behavior and respect for others.

The dogs need consistent vet care, particularly as they grow older. These routine evaluations can help detect and prevent common diseases in dogs, such as rabies or distemper. They also conduct vital checks for specific breed-related issues like elbow dysplasia, perianal fistula or cauda equina syndrome.

German Shepherds, as with all dogs, need regular grooming to keep their health in check. coat and to reduce the amount of shed. They can be groomed every week or more frequently if required, based on the length of coat. It is recommended to bathe them only according to the instructions of your vet, since they are sensitive to excessive moisture.
